Me and the Orig. Ellsrider were having a conversation concerning important and meaningful issues and were wondering if there was a current county or state law that required bike lanes to be included in any new road projects, re-paving projects?  When they re-paved Balm-Wimauama rd. they included the bike lanes and were pontificating on how nice it would be if the Boyette roads could be done to include similar life saving  safety features. Anyone know the details on that?
